草庐IT

如果在Spring Boot中的不同模块中,则不会执行该方面

我有多个模块,例如模块A,模块B和公共模块。我已经将方面添加到了通用模块中。按照任何方法包含特定注释时的表达方式,它将在之前调用方面。但这没用。如果我复制相同的方面类并添加到模块(模块A)本身中,则仅适用于该模块(模块A)。为什么它不适用于通用模块?我们是否必须做任何特别的事情才能共享中间模块?我使用类似的注释,这些注释在上一个问题中提到:使用AOP和SpringBoot的多个审核表@Aspect@ComponentpublicclassAuditAspect{@AfterReturning(value="@annotation(auditable)")publicvoidsave(Audit

网络安全主要包含哪几个方面?

  很多用户都不知道网络安全主要体现在哪些方面,其实这是无法一概而论的,因为网络安全是一个非常庞大的体系,涉及的内容有很多,不过总体而言,网络安全主要体现在这四个方面:系统安全、应用安全、物理安全、管理安全。  1、系统安全  系统安全是指在系统生命周期内应用系统安全工程和系统安全管理方法,辨识系统中的隐患,并采取有效的控制措施使其危险性最小,从而使系统在规定的性能、时间和成本范围内达到最佳的安全程序。  企业运行少不了系统的辅助,业务系统和操作系统的安全,是保证业务安全的前提。除了要关注信息系统的功能,还应注意系统应用的安全问题,当下却普遍存在重安全、轻应用的现象。不仅要使强密码对信息系统进

mysql - 如果表中有大列,即使未选择这些列,SQL 查询在内存方面是否更多 "expensive"?

假设有一张table。该表用于跟踪一本书的章节。该表具有以下结构:CREATETABLEChapters(idINTPRIMARYKEYNOTNULL,storyIdINTreferencesBooks(id)titleTEXTNOTNULL,bodyTEXTNOTNULL);现在,在此表中,body列将包含大量的正文。想象一下普通小说的平均章节有多大,您就会有一个大概的了解。它可能包含数百千字节(甚至可能是一兆字节)的字符串数据。当然,在某些情况下您不需要章节的“正文”,但需要其他内容,例如标题。例如,如果我试图为一本书中的章节构建一个“书籍索引”,我会执行如下查询:SELECTti

mysql - 在全文搜索方面,Postgres 的性能比 MYSQL 高多少?

我一直是MYSQL用户,从未尝试过Postgres。但是MYSQL在数据量很大的情况下,在全文检索上存在瓶颈。 最佳答案 几年前,我对大型数据集进行了基准测试,发现:MySQL全文速度很慢。另一个缺点是它会强制你使用MyISAM,这会带来很多问题。一旦索引达到一定大小,索引更新也非常缓慢:当你插入一个新行时,索引的很大一部分会重新生成,有时几百兆字节的索引被重写只是为了插入一个论坛帖子。换句话说,对于一个只有几兆字节的帖子的小型论坛来说还可以,但维基百科不使用它是有原因的......PostgreSQL全文比MySQL全文快10-1

mysql - 哪些是最小化服务器往返的 RDBMS?哪个 RDBMS(在这方面)比 MS SQL 更好?

重要提示:我收到了很多答案,感谢大家。但是所有的答案都是评论多于答案。我的问题与每个RDBMS的往返次数有关。一位有经验的人告诉我,MySQL的往返次数比Firebird少。我希望答案保持在同一区域。我同意这不是首先要考虑的事情,还有很多其他事情(应用程序设计、网络设置、协议(protocol)设置......),无论如何我希望收到我的问题的答案,而不是评论。顺便说一句,我发现评论都非常有用。谢谢。当延迟很高时(“当ping服务器需要时间时”),服务器往返会产生影响。现在我不想关注在编程中创建的往返,而是在DB引擎+协议(protocol)+DataAccessLayer中“在引擎盖下

php - 在 Twitter/Blackbird Pie 方面需要一些帮助

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。要求提供代码的问题必须表现出对所解决问题的最低限度理解。包括尝试过的解决方案、为什么它们不起作用,以及预期结果。另请参阅:StackOverflowquestionchecklist关闭8年前。Improvethisquestion我在使用BlackbirdPie的API时遇到了很多麻烦,特别是因为他们的API实际上不是API,而显然只是一个博客。Here's来自BlackbirdPie的API链接。我希望能够接收用户输入我的MySQL数据库的唯一推文链接,并使用查询和PHP将它们输出到页面,但我不太

前端面试全家桶:从求职准备到面试演练

前端面试是求职过程中非常重要的一环,因此需要进行充分的准备和演练。本文将从以下几个方面总结前端面试的知识点:求职准备阶段在求职准备阶段,需要对自己的技能水平、工作经验和职业规划进行全面的审视和评估。具体而言,包括以下方面:基础知识:HTML、CSS、Javascript等前端基础知识。框架与库:React、Vue等主流前端框架及其生态系统。工具链:Webpack、Babel、ESLint等前端开发工具。算法与数据结构:基本算法思想、常见数据结构(数组、链表、栈、队列、树等)。实践项目:有意义的实践项目能够展示自己的编码能力和解决问题的能力。面试知识点在面试中,考察的知识点主要集中在以下几个方面

年度汇报发言稿

 大家好,我是家族三期赵子杰,接下来由我给大家带来我的年度总结。我的年度总结共分为五个部分,下面我会对这5个部分逐一进行讲解。 首先,第一部分是学习总结,去年7月至今,一共学完前端路线,go后端路线,以及一些工具和框架的学习。下面是我的学习输出,简书去年一共输出30篇,共计2.2万字。博客26篇,从今年6月开始写,每周三篇。然后是算法,算法工作164道,其中洛谷113道。有道云笔记共产出500+篇笔记。下面是专业课成绩,无挂科,其中80分以上课程占比85%。在第二批积极分子竞选中被选举并通过考试。去年一年参加比赛共有挑战杯蓝桥杯互联网+,其中蓝桥杯获得省二。课外阅读书籍有《我的第一本算法书》《

SpringMVC之JSON数据返回与异常处理机制---全方面讲解

一,JSON数据返回的理解   在SpringMVC中,当需要将数据以JSON格式返回给客户端时,可以使用@ResponseBody注解或@RestController注解将Controller方法的返回值直接转化为JSON格式并返回。这使得开发者可以方便地将Java对象转换为JSON,并通过HTTP响应返回给客户端。SpringMVC框架会自动地处理这一转换过程,将对象序列化为JSON字符串。这种方式适用于RESTfulAPI的实现1.2Jackson1.2.1介绍  Jackson是一个简单基于Java应用库,Jackson可以轻松的将Java对象转换成json对象和xml文档,同样也可以

sql - 在复杂的 SQL 查询方面需要帮助——我想我需要一个两阶段的内部联接或类似的东西?

好的,这就是我想要做的。我在mysql中有一个drupal表(term_data),其中列出了标签及其ID号,第二个表(term_node)显示了标签与标签所引用的数据之间的关系。例如,如果节点1有3个标签,“A”、“B”和“C”。term_data可能看起来像这样:nametidA1B2C3term_node可能看起来像这样:nidtid1112223332在此示例中,节点1已标记为“A”和“B”,节点2已标记为“A”,节点3已标记为“B”和“C”。我需要编写一个查询,在给定标签名称的情况下,为我列出曾经与该标签一起使用的所有其他标签。在上面的示例中,搜索“A”应该返回“A”和“B”